I finished this crossword this morning but I am uncertain of the answer to one clue!

31a Clue: Cautious, attentive (7) ?A?E?U?

I've put CAREFUL as the answer (adjective - exercising caution or showing care or attention), but according to the 'Quick Solve' section to there are two other words which fit and are of equal validity.

They are (a) WAKEFUL (adjective - carefully observant or attentive; on the lookout for possible danger) and (b) WAREFUL [ yeah, I'd never heard of it either!!!] (Wary; watchful; cautious)

I'm certain that the required answer is CAREFUL but before I ink it in....does anyone disagree?
